Scope: Provides logistics coordination, analysis, and customer service support for Property Accountability Services (PAS) operations at NUWCDIVNPT warehouse facilities. Supports Navy Enterprise Resource Planning (Navy ERP) operations for SUBSAFE/LEVEL I/DSS-SOC material management including receiving, warehousing, inventory, and material expenditure processes.
Responsibilities include (but are not limited to):
- Receive, inspect, and process materials; verify part number/material number, count, and condition against Navy ERP purchase orders.
- Process receipts by material type: MILSTRIP (full process); Classified/COMSEC (scan and transfer); GPC/Contract (kick and count); goods receipt without reference (full process).
- Document damaged, deficient, or nonconforming materials; prepare TDRs, SDRs, and PQDRs.
- Maintain open orders, bills of lading, WMFs, and completed files; research material received without order identification.
- Complete Navy ERP induction, WMFs, chain of custody forms, and KSDs (DD-250, DD-1348, DD-1149).
- Generate daily delivery manifests, process frustrated material.
- Coordinate storage operations per Government Location Schema; ensure proper storage by Condition Code and NSN.
- Support warehouse maintenance: re-warehousing, stock rotation, shelf-life management, storage aid maintenance.
- Perform COSIS; track and report lost/damaged material, discrepancies, and hazardous material discoveries.
- Document lessons learned and process improvement recommendations.
- Generate inventory count sheets in ERP per Government Inventory Plan or ad-hoc requests.
- Support physical inventory counts and labeling of OM&S-R and NWCF-SM material.
- Pull LX17 Inventory Reports; upload approved LX17 against inventory records.
- Process WMFs, pull material, execute ERP issuing transactions (221, 281, 551), and stage for delivery.
- Track disposition documentation: Bills of Lading, DD-1149, DD-1348, Demilitarization Certificates.
- Coordinate preservation, packaging, packing, and marking; review CIIC and classification markings.
- Inspect material and containers for transport suitability.
- Coordinate material delivery per priority timelines (Priority 01-03: 24 hrs.; Priority 04-15: 72 hrs.).
- Obtain customer signatures on WMFs; update and deliver completed manifests.
- Provide customer service via phone, email, fax, and in-person; respond to inquiries, provide disposal/shipping guidance.
- Investigate shipment status inquiries; identify root causes; capture lessons learned.
- Prepare quarterly summary reports with process improvement recommendations.
- Utilize Navy ERP, WebFLIS, and Haystack for logistics research and material identification.
